Table 1 Thermophysical properties and oscillating twin-roll strip casting parameters of AlSi9Cu3 aluminum alloy

From: Effect of Oscillation Parameters to Flow Field in the Pool during the Oscillating Twin-Roll Strip Casting Process

Parameter

Value

Parameter

Value

Parameter

Value

Roller diameter l (mm)

160

Atmosphere temperature T (K)

300

Air specific C (J/kg)

1006.43

Velocity v (mm/s)

30

Liquids temperature T (K)

858.3

Atmosphere pressure P (Pa)

1.01235 × 105

Contact angle α (o)

40

Solidus temperature T (K)

777

Air viscosity η (Pa·s)

1.7894 × 10−5

Strip thickness h (mm)

4

Latent heat L (J/kg)

4.17 × 105

Pouring temperature T (K)

878.3

Frequency f (Hz)

5, 10, 15, 20

Metal specific heat C (J·kg−1K−1)

970

Amplitude a (mm)

0.1, 0.2, 0.3, 0.4, 0.5

Air density ρ (kg/m)

1.225

Metal density ρ (kg/m3)

2.625 × 103

Contact resistance f (m2K/W)

6 × 10−5

Heat transfer coefficient K (W/m2)

4000‒6000

Air gap thermal conductivity J (W·m−1K−1)

3.9 × 10−2

Roller emissivity

0.5

Aluminum alloy emissivity

0.4
